The focus of our appearance was on intelligent fastening solutions for the field of electromobility – particularly for the demanding tolerance management in battery systems.
A highlight was a specially developed tolerance compensation element used to secure the cell modules to the battery housing. It safely fixes the modules to the frame and compensates for all tolerances between the flange and the housing base. This allows for precise and efficient dosing of the gap filler, ensuring uniform heat dissipation and high process reliability.
WITOL also presented the new Helix reversed – an innovative solution for applications such as the charging flap. It enables a flush alignment of the cover with the outer vehicle surface, achieving a premium and precise appearance.
